Belize vs Saudi Arabia statistics compared

Updated on by Georank team

Belize has a population of 417K (ranked 171/197), compared with 35.3M in Saudi Arabia (ranked 45/197). Belize's land area is 8,807 sq mi versus 830,000 sq mi for Saudi Arabia (ranked 148th vs. 12th).

By GDP, Belize ranks 168/197 ($3.2B) and Saudi Arabia ranks 18/197 ($1.24T). By GDP per capita, Belize ranks 98/197 ($7,681), while Saudi Arabia ranks 33/197 ($35,122).
